Is Pinduoduo for Vietnam in the making?

January 19, 2022
Mio

Out of groceries? Mio's got your back. This social commerce startup helps people in small cities and rural areas get their fresh groceries fast. Oh, and it just raised an $8M Series A!

  • It operates in Vietnam's capital and nearby provinces and cities, focusing on Tier 2 and 3 cities.
  • It delivers over 10,000 items a day, and the value of its transactions (GMV) has increased by 50x in the last year.

Who cashed in? The round was led by Jungle Ventures. Patamar Capital, Golden Gate Ventures, Venturra, Hustle Fund, iSEED SEA, Oliver Jung and Gokul Rajaram also cashed in.

⚙️  How it works

With their app, you can view and order grocery staples like fruits, veggies and meat. As you refer more people to group-buy items with you, you'll get perks like free shipping and discounts.

Reseller network. It's powered by reseller agents, who are usually women that want who supplement their low household income. (#GirlPower). They pool orders together and receive them in batches for distribution.

  • They're happy to get orders through their social circles and social media since the groceries are value-for-money.
  • They can make up to $400 a month through a 10% commission on each order and the performance of other resellers they refer.
  • Mio has grown its reseller network 10x in the last seven months.

Logistics. If you live outside of the metro, it can take days for deliveries to arrive— even the essentials. With Mio's logistics and supply chain network, produce goes from the farm to your family in just 16 hours. (Now that's fresh! 👨🏼‍🌾)

  • Mio handles nearly everything from procurement and warehousing to sorting and delivery.

💰  What's with the $$$?

It's doubling down on its logistics and supply chain to speed up delivery and lower costs. It'll also be adding FMCG (like toiletries and packaged food) and household appliances.

  • It hopes to expand to ten cities and fulfill 100,000 orders a day by the end of the year.
